#BA9CB0 Color Information

Hex color code: #BA9CB0

The hex color #BA9CB0 is a understated magenta with RGB values of (186, 156, 176) and HSL of (320°, 18%, 67%). It is widely used in graphic design.

Color Meaning and Usage

A neutral magenta tone, #BA9CB0 has RGB (186, 156, 176) and HSL (320°, 18%, 67%). Known for evoking romance and playfulness, this magenta-red hue is often used for branding and logos.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#BA9CB0 is #9CBAA6,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#B59CBA.
